物联网终端操作系统是连接物联网设备和云端服务的桥梁,它管理硬件资源,提供应用程序的执行环境,并确保设备与云端之间的数据交换安全高效。以下是一些推荐的物联网终端操作系统及其特点:
推荐的物联网终端操作系统
- FreeRTOS:一个轻量级的实时操作系统,适用于资源受限的物联网设备,提供简洁的API和丰富的库,支持多种处理器架构。
- Zephyr OS:一个可扩展的实时操作系统,专为物联网设备的连接性和安全性需求设计,支持多种硬件架构,并提供了广泛的安全特性。
- AliOS Things:由阿里巴巴开发的轻量级物联网嵌入式操作系统,支持云端一体化,适用于复杂的物联网应用。
- TizenRT:由三星电子推出的轻量级实时操作系统,专为低端物联网设备而设计,提供简洁高效的开发环境和丰富的硬件支持。
物联网终端操作系统的优势
- 低功耗:延长设备使用寿命,适用于电池供电的设备。
- 轻量级:占用资源少,适合资源受限的物联网设备。
- 安全性:提供数据加密和访问控制,保护数据传输和存储的安全。
- 互联互通:支持多种通信协议,确保设备能够与其他物联网设备和云端服务无缝连接。
物联网终端操作系统的应用场景
- 智能家居:控制家中的智能设备,如灯光、温度调节等。
- 智慧城市:管理城市基础设施,如交通信号灯、环境监测等。
- 工业自动化:监控和控制生产线上的设备,提高效率和质量